The tech world wants you to believe that every upgrade is a necessity, but today I need to be completely honest with you guys. I’ve been testing the Samsung Galaxy S26 Ultra and was using a S24 Ultra, and the truth is... I really want to make the switch to Android full-time. The hardware is incredible, the customization is exactly what I want, and I'm genuinely excited about where the software is going.
But I can’t responsibly switch. Not yet.
Fully jumping ship from Apple to Android means completely replacing a workflow I’ve already paid for, and doing it right now would require going into debt. I’ve always promised to give you my real, unfiltered opinions on tech, and part of that means practicing what I preach: you should never buy things you can't afford, and you should never let "FOMO" dictate your finances.
In this video, I’m "coming clean" about the hidden costs of switching ecosystems, the psychological pressure of tech-creator culture, and why waiting until you can afford a change with cash is always the right move, even when the shiny new phone is staring you right in the face.
